The tire antioxidant derivative 6PPD-quinone exacerbates IBD by targeting NR1H4-mediated lipid metabolism and mitochondrial dysfunction in human colon epithelial cells
N- (1,3-Dimethylbutyl)-N'-phenyl-p-phenylenediamine quinone (6PPD-Q), a tire rubber antioxidant derivative, accumulates in air, soil, and water and has been found in urine, blood, and cerebrospinal fluid, posing significant health risks. Although 6PPD-Q exhibits intestinal toxicity, its role in inflammatory bowel disease (IBD) remains unclear.
